Siding repair services involve fixing or replacing damaged sections of a building’s exterior cladding to restore both appearance and functionality. Over time, siding can suffer from issues such as cracks, warping, rotting, or holes caused by weather exposure, pests, or age. Skilled service providers assess the extent of damage, remove compromised materials, and install new siding that matches the existing exterior. This process helps protect the underlying structure from moisture infiltration and enhances the overall curb appeal of the property.
Many common problems can signal the need for siding repair. These include visible cracks, bubbling or blistering paint, sagging panels, or areas where siding has come loose. Water stains or mold growth on interior walls may also indicate that the siding is no longer providing an effective barrier against moisture. Homeowners may notice increased energy bills if insulation within the siding is compromised.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ent further damage, such as wood rot or structural deterioration, which can be more costly to repair later.

The overview below groups typical Siding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Meridian, ID.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or siding repairs, such as replacing a few damaged panels or fixing small cracks,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and material type.
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s, including replacing larger sections or multiple panels, often cost between $600-$1,500. These projects are common when addressing weather-related damage or wear over time.
Full Siding Replacement - Complete siding replacements for homes or buildings usually range from $3,000-$8,000, though larger or more complex projects can reach $10,000 or more. Many local contractors handle projects in this range, depending on size and material choices.
Larger or Custom Projects - Large-scale or custom siding installations, such as specialty materials or intricate designs, can exceed $10,000 and may reach $20,000+ in some cases. These projects are less common but handled by experienced service providers for high-end or complex need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
